Transaction 037d5611db2fb4c55e342bb79fd91971206027f987aaca45659b58fe7a3a8613
1 Input
2 Outputs
- 037d5611db2fb4c55e342bb79fd91971206027f987aaca45659b58fe7a3a8613:0
- 037d5611db2fb4c55e342bb79fd91971206027f987aaca45659b58fe7a3a8613:1
value 64856
address 1JtWv7BJuafK1GtpXTU37Qv4S2wibNHL6G
value 153428
address 386Jd8c1ZRtc1e31mgGZyLc2V8FWnWs2s4